Sliding window replacement services involve removing old or damaged windows and installing new, modern units that slide open and closed horizontally. This process typically includes measuring the existing window opening, selecting the appropriate replacement window style, and carefully installing the new window to ensure proper fit and operation. Many service providers also handle the finishing touches, such as sealing and insulating around the new window to improve energy efficiency and prevent drafts. Homeowners interested in this service often seek it out to upgrade their windows for better functionality, appearance, or energy savings.
This type of replacement work helps address a variety of common problems. Over time, sliding windows can become difficult to open or close due to warping, dirt buildup, or mechanical failure. They may also develop leaks that allow drafts or moisture to enter, leading to increased heating or cooling costs. In some cases, existing windows may be damaged from impacts or wear and tear, making replacement the most practical solution. Replacing old or faulty sliding windows can restore ease of use, improve home comfort, and enhance the overall appearance of a property.

The overview below groups typical Sliding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Liberty,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or sliding window repairs or partial replacements,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on window size and repair complexity.
Standard Replacement - Replacing a standard sliding window usually costs around $600 to $1,200. This range covers most mid-sized projects and is common for homeowners seeking to upgrade or replace aging units.
Large or Custom Installations - Larger, more complex projects such as custom-sized or multi-window replacements can range from $1,200 to $3,000. Fewer projects reach into this tier, usually involving special features or architectural considerations.
Full Home Window Overhaul - Complete sliding window replacements across an entire home can exceed $5,000, especially for high-end materials or extensive upgrades. These larger projects are less common but are handled by experienced local service providers for comprehensive updates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ing a sliding window? Replacing a sliding window can improve energy efficiency, enhance home security, and update the appearance of a space with modern styles and materials.
How do I know if my sliding window needs to be replaced? Signs such as difficulty opening or closing, drafts, condensation between panes, or visible damage may indicate that a sliding window requires replacement.
What types of sliding windows are available for replacement? There are various options including vinyl, aluminum, and wood-frame sliding windows, each offering different aesthetic and functional benefits.
Can local contractors handle custom sizes for sliding window replacements? Yes, many service providers can customize sliding windows to fit specific measurements and design preferences.
What should I consider when choosing a sliding window replacement? Factors like material durability, energy efficiency features, and compatibility with existing openings can help guide selection.
